Wu Jiang was born in 1966 in Suzhou , Jiangsu . In 1973, she began attending an amateur sports school in Shanghai , in 1976 she entered the Shanghai national team, and in 1977, the national team.

In 1981, Wu Jiang won the bronze medal of the World Championships in log exercises (and silver in the team). In 1982, she won 3 gold, 1 silver and 1 bronze medals of the Asian Games. At the 1984 Olympic Games in Los Angeles, Wu Jian won the bronze medal as part of the team.

At the end of her sports career, Wu Jiang moved to Canada, where in 1986 she married the renowned Chinese gymnast Li Yueju ; the couple later moved to the USA.
